Federal Reserve Vice Chair For Supervision Michael Barr Says It Will Take A Long Time For Financial Firms To Take Up FedNow Payments System
Portfolio Pulse from Benzinga Newsdesk
Federal Reserve Vice Chair for Supervision Michael Barr indicated that the adoption of the FedNow Payments System by financial firms will be a lengthy process. His remarks were made at The Clearing House Annual Conference 2023.
